Essential Duties and Responsibilities (This is not an exhaustive list of all duties/responsibilities. Other duties may be assigned)
- Supervise teachers in the implementation of the Early Learning Outcome Framework (ELOF) and curricula
- Train & mentor in appropriate teaching strategies
- Assist in coordination of Staff Development plans of teaching staff
- Coordinate and implement developmental screening and assessments
- Support Pre-school teacher’s implementation of high-quality interaction as defined by CLASS or best practices for infant & toddler services
- Coordinate the collection, analysis, communication, and dissemination of data
- Oversight of mental health and disability service delivery
- In charge of daily schedule of classroom staff, which may include substituting in the classroom
- Conduct ongoing monitoring of classrooms
- Establish and maintain working relationships with the local school districts, therapists, mental health providers, and childcare partners to facilitate advocacy and referrals for identified needs
- Complete record keeping and reporting per prescribed timelines
- Ensure teaching staff comply with policies and procedures
- Supervise teachers and conduct their annual performance evaluations
- Ensure classrooms have materials needed to implement curriculum with fidelity
- Assist in the coordination of parent meetings
- Oversee the implementation of the Fatherhood activities
- Maintain standards of confidentiality of CC Idaho clients and records
